How to Check Cold Water Temperatures

If you are involved in the monitoring and control of legionella bacteria in hot and cold water systems then you should understand how to check cold water temperatures correctly.

Testing and regularly monitoring cold water temperatures to ensure the water remains at a temperature of less than 20°C is an important legionella risk management task set out in the Health & Safety Executive’s ACOP L8 and HSG274 guidance.
